Fred Hutchinson Cancer Center is an independent, nonprofit organization providing adult cancer treatment and groundbreaking research focused on cancer and infectious diseases. Based in Seattle, Fred Hutch is the only National Cancer Institute-designated cancer center in Washington.

With a track record of global leadership in bone marrow transplantation, HIV/AIDS prevention, immunotherapy and COVID-19 vaccines, Fred Hutch has earned a reputation as one of the world's leading cancer, infectious disease and biomedical research centers. Fred Hutch operates eight clinical care sites that provide medical oncology, infusion, radiation, proton therapy and related services, and network affiliations with hospitals in five states. The EH&S Intern develops and supports a comprehensive and integrated Environmental Health & Safety (EH&S) program at Fred Hutch. Provides support to comprehensive industrial hygiene, biosafety and radiation safety programs to identify, monitor, evaluate, communicate and control Center occupational hazards. Th EH&S interns supports EH&S managers, specialists, coordinators and technicians to meet safe environment of care standards for patients, visitors, staff and affiliates that work in or enter any Fred Hutch facility.

This position will be onsite everday from 8:00am-5pm pst at our South Lake Union Campus. The internship will run between June-September. Final dates will be determined based off the candidate's class schedule.

Responsibilities
  • Assist in developing lab safety program policies and procedures in accordance with all applicable regulations including consulting with the Environmental Health and Safety Program Managers.
  • Provides support for the hazardous chemical inventory process and database, verifying that data is accurately maintained and that quantity limits in designated areas do not exceed fire code storage limits.
  • Provides support to industrial hygiene program, including evaluating workplace exposures to hazards such as chemicals, noise and physical hazards.
  • Consult with Fred Hutch employees regarding recognized and potential occupational exposures and investigate occupational accidents and illness as necessary.
  • Support as needed the chemical, biosafety and radiation safety laboratory audit programs.
  • Support lab safety and biosafety projects/design and provide safety training for labs and healthcare clinic staff, safety audits, evaluate use of hazardous materials, prepare reports and present findings as directed.
  • Advise/train employees regarding the proper storage of hazardous chemicals and compressed gases, and the preparation of hazardous wastes for disposal and transportation of non-waste hazardous materials.
